best bike I have ever owned!I LOVE this bike! From its appearance to its performance and reliability, it has been an excellent experience. I spent years wanting one since early 1999 when reports first surfaced of this bike. It took years to finally make a decision. In fact, it was my learning that the 1500 had been retired in 2005 and the fact that it appeared the 800 would follow that finally got me to buy, and I have not looked back since. Who could not fall for those beautiful lines! The bike has really proven to be very comfortable on short and long rides. Overall quality is excellent with no mechanical issues to date. I love the attention she gets! I have taken her on a couple of longer trips and, although she is only an 800CC, I find she can keep up with just about any other cruiser out there. The chain maintenance is something to keep in mind, however it is not that bad and I much prefer the look of the 800s concealed suspension and hard tail look. I would highly recommend the bike and hope to enjoy it for years to come.

After nearly 10,000mi.I still love this bike. You have to like its looks, though, which I do. It's not a powerhouse but then again my last bike was a Suzuki GSX-R 750. This bike is VERY smooth and is quite comfortable, even for two. The only downside is the seat/rear fender setup. You can only ride a passenger if you buy a double seat and rear subframe (from Kaw. $$$$). Also, saddlebag options are limited because of this. Again, it's worth it to me to ride something different. PS: This is my 15th bike.

This is a great starter bike for any average height man. This is a smooth looking, and riding bike. I have been riding my 2003 Drifter since December 2004. It had only 600 miles on it. It has been a solid bike to learn on because it has a low seat height, wide tires, and is very comfortable. The longest I have ridden is about 110 miles / day. My butt was a little sore because the seat does not give too much. (I am a new rider too though). It could use a slightly longer seat to stretch out, but you could buy cruise pegs too. The floorboards are awesome, and add a lot of comfort too. You don't have to wear thick healed boots either. Performance - Here goes. Plenty of throttle, good stopping. Firm front end, squishy comfortable rear end. (I think that is because I am 250 lbs.)
